Introduction to the verb massifier
The English translation of the French verb massifier is “to make massive” or “to bulk up.” It is pronounced “mahs-see-fee-yay.”
The word “massifier” is derived from the French word “massif,” meaning massive or bulky. In everyday French, it is most often used in the context of bodybuilding or weightlifting to describe the action of increasing muscle mass.
Examples:
- Il a commencé à massifier ses bras avec des poids lourds. (He started bulking up his arms with heavy weights.)
- Elle massifie ses jambes en faisant régulièrement du squat. (She bulks up her legs by regularly doing squats.)
- Les bodybuilders cherchent constamment à massifier leur corps pour atteindre un physique impressionnant. (Bodybuilders constantly strive to bulk up their bodies to achieve an impressive physique.)

Table of the Present Tense Conjugation of massifier
Pronoun | Conjugation | Short Example | English Translation |
---|---|---|---|
je | massifie | Je massifie | I am massifying |
tu | massifies | Tu massifies | You are massifying |
il | massifie | Il massifie | He is massifying |
elle | massifie | Elle massifie | She is massifying |
on | massifie | On massifie | We are massifying |
nous | massifions | Nous massifions | We are massifying |
vous | massifiez | Vous massifiez | You are massifying |
ils | massifient | Ils massifient | They are massifying |
elles | massifient | Elles massifient | They are massifying |
